To use AOL Instant Messenger with your Logitech webcam, please do the following:
NOTE: Logitech supports only AIM 6.x or above.
Verify the Logitech webcam is functional:
-
Launch the following:
- QuickCam software (Start > Programs > Logitech > Logitech QuickCam)
- Logitech Webcam Software or LWS (Start > Programs > Logitech > Logitech Webcam Software > Logitech Webcam Software)
-
Verify that you can see yourself in the webcam software window as shown below:

-
Close the webcam software window.
Configuring AIM:
NOTE: The following screenshots use the QuickCam Pro 9000 as an example. Aside from specifying the Logitech webcam, the screens are otherwise as shown below.
-
Launch AIM™ (Start > Programs > AIM > AIM)
-
Select Settings in the Edit Menu as shown below:

-
The Settings Windows will open. Click the "Enhanced IM" option on the left side of the window as shown below:

-
Select your Logitech webcam microphone from the Microphone dropdown as shown below:

-
Select the headphones or speakers you want to use from the Speakers dropdown as shown below:

-
Select your Logitech webcam from the Camera dropdown as shown below:

-
Click Save:

-
Open a chat window with a friend:

-
Click the Video button at the bottom of your chat window, as shown below:

NOTE: You and your friend must both have cameras, must both be using AIM and you will need to accept each other’s video feed in order to video chat.
